What are the interesting places and delicious food in Guizhou?
1, Huangguoshu Waterfall:

Anshun Zhenning Buyi and Miao Autonomous County enjoys the reputation of "the first waterfall in China" and is one of the largest spectacular waterfalls in the world.

2. Libo Zhangjiang Scenic Area:

Covering an area of 273. 1 km2, it consists of seven small arch scenic spots, Large Seven-hole Bridge Scenic Resort Bridge scenic spot, Shuichunhe scenic spot and Zhangjiang scenic zone.

3. Anshun Dragon Palace Scenic Area:

It consists of caves, waterfalls, canyons, peaks, cliffs, lakes, streams and rivers and ethnic customs, covering an area of 60 square kilometers.

4. Qingyan Ancient Town:

One of the four ancient towns in Guizhou, with a history of 620 years, was a military ancient town 600 years ago.

5. Pingtang Tian Yan Scenic Area (500-meter spherical radio telescope (FAST));

The world's largest single-aperture spherical shooting telescope is the perfect embodiment of China's comprehensive national strength.

6. Wang Chang noodles

Wang Chang noodles are one of the famous food snacks in Guiyang, especially the unique pork intestines, which make people have a long aftertaste. The locals started their breakfast with a bowl of sausage noodles. So is lunch. When I walked into the noodle restaurant, my ears were full of snoring and eating noodles. Chopped green onion and red oil are dotted with each other, and the pig's large intestine is teetering on it, emitting a unique fishy smell but not unpleasant, which makes people drool.

The taste of pig's large intestine is particularly good, chewy, but not old, full of fishy smell but not disgusting, although greasy but particularly delicious. A bowl of white powder is not enough, and soup is the most delicious.

9.silk dolls

Silk dolls, also known as plain spring rolls, are one of the common local traditional snacks in Guiyang. You can see it on almost every street in Guiyang. And there are 10 and 20 varieties, and the taste of each silk doll can be said to be different. The reason is that there are clear soup, hot and sour soup and so on in every secret recipe of dipping in water. Silk dolls are eaten by wrapping all kinds of vegetable shreds in thin dough and dipping them in water.

10, crisp whistle

The crisp whistle is the "oil residue" left when cooking lard. Crispy whistle made of cooking wine, soy sauce and soy sauce often appears in various snacks and dishes in Guizhou. There are several kinds of whistles: soft whistles made of pork belly, crisp whistles made of big fat meat, thin whistles made of lean meat and thin whistles made of a little fat meat, which is one of the favorites of Guizhou people.
